New Zealand opens second round of charter school applications, aiming to boost student achievement.
New Zealand has opened a second round of applications for charter schools, allowing both new schools and existing state schools to apply for charter status.
The move aims to boost educational achievement, especially for underachieving students, by providing educators with more autonomy.
In the first round, 78 applications were received, exceeding expectations.
The Charter School Agency now anticipates opening more than the initially estimated 15 new charter schools, with applications due by specific deadlines in March and April.
